Customersuccess is the key to building strong customer relationships. When your brand helps your customers succeed at their goals, they want to continue your relationship. Customersuccess nurtures the positive experiences of your brand, promoting repeat business and retention.

B2B customer service is often confused with B2B customersuccess, but they are not the same. Despite their differences, however, they do share an intimate relationship – you need strong customer service to achieve customersuccess. What is B2B Customer Service? B2B vs. B2C Customer Service.

As the digitization of the marketplace reaches near-saturation, organizations will compete for customers based on value derived—and this will be driven by customersuccess. Customersuccess and retention have therefore become critical to achieving maximum customer lifetime value.
